单项选择题
下列带默认形参值的函数定义中,语法错误的是()。
A.int fun(int x,double y=0){......}
B.int fun(int x=0,double y=1.5){......}
C.int fun(int x=0,double y){......}
D.int fun(int x=0,double y=0){......}
点击查看答案&解析
相关考题
-
单项选择题
定义如下枚举类型:enum ABC {one,two,three };则下列语句中正确的是()。
A.enum ABC x =four;
B.enum ABC x =1;
C.enum ABC x =Two;
D.enum ABC x =two; -
单项选择题
关于C++源程序文件,下列叙述不正确的是()。
A.在一个源程序文件中可以定义多个函数
B.源程序文件主要用于存放函数的定义
C.一个函数定义可以分散保存在多个源程序文件中
D.函数可以调用另一源程序文件中的函数,但需对被调函数进行声明 -
单项选择题
关于编译预处理指令,下列叙述正确的是()。
A.使用有参宏时,参数的类型必须与宏定义时一致
B.C++源程序中,编译预处理指令必须位于其它语句之前
C.C++源程序中,一行可以编写多条编译预处理指令
D.宏替换不占用运行时间,只占编译时间
